Governor Peter Mbah of Enugu State expressed profound shock and sadness on Saturday following the death of legendary Nigerian music icon, ‘Gentleman’ Mike Ejeagha. The revered folklorist and cultural ambassador passed away on Friday evening at a hospital in Enugu after a protracted illness. Governor Mbah conveyed his heartfelt sentiments through posts on his verified Facebook page and X platform.

In his tributes, Governor Mbah described Ejeagha as "a legend, a cultural ambassador, and a revered son of Enugu State." He lauded Ejeagha as "one of the finest musicians of his generation," emphasizing his "easygoing personality and a humility that belied his towering celebrity status." Mbah noted that Ejeagha's "fan-base transcended boundaries, and he was easily one of the most recognisable voices in music."

The governor highlighted Ejeagha’s unique artistic contributions, stating, "Ejeagha’s immense talent and genius lay in how he took simple indigenous folktales and turned them into unforgettable songs that resonate across cultures." This ability to connect with diverse audiences through traditional narratives set him apart.

Reflecting on a personal level, Governor Mbah recalled "fond memories of the time spent in his company – the warmth and wisdom he radiated; the joy he found in the ordinary." He acknowledged the significant impact of Ejeagha's passing, stating, "His death leaves a huge void that will be difficult to fill." Mbah emphasized that this is "a profound loss not only for his immediate family; it is a profound loss for Enugu State, the entire music community, and the nation as a whole."

Despite the sorrow, Governor Mbah affirmed that "the legacies he has left behind will last a lifetime." On behalf of the Enugu State Government, he extended heartfelt condolences and assured the Ejeagha family of unwavering support during this difficult time. Furthermore, the governor pledged that the state government "will ensure that his memory is duly immortalized."

Mike Ejeagha was celebrated for an illustrious career that spanned several decades, during which he passionately championed Igbo folklore and proverbs through his captivating highlife music. His distinctive style of storytelling through song earned him a cherished place in the hearts of millions and cemented his significant position in Nigeria’s rich cultural heritage.

Governor Mbah concluded his messages with a prayer for the bereaved family: "Above all, I pray that his family experiences the comforting grace of God’s love, and the fortitude to bear the loss. Rest in peace, Gentleman Mike Ejeagha."
